[192 Pages Report] The Industrial Radiography Equipment Market size was estimated at USD 1.15 billion in 2023 and expected to reach USD 1.25 billion in 2024, at a CAGR 8.38% to reach USD 2.03 billion by 2030.
Industrial radiography equipment is a specialized device used to perform non-destructive testing (NDT) using radiographic imaging techniques. It is primarily used to inspect the internal structures and integrity of materials, components, and welds in various industries, such as manufacturing, construction, oil & gas, aerospace, and power generation. Industrial radiography utilizes either X-rays or gamma rays to penetrate the object being inspected, creating an image that reveals internal flaws, defects, and irregularities. Growing demand for non-destructive testing (NDT) and the availability of stringent safety regulations and quality control standards across industries is elevating the demand for industrial radiography equipment. High initial investment and health and safety concerns owing to the usage of ionizing radiation hampers the commercialization of industrial radiography equipment. The ongoing technological advancements to improve imaging technology, such as higher resolution, faster image acquisition, and advanced image analysis software by market vendors, are expected to expand the application of industrial radiography equipment.
Growing regulatory requirements and quality assurance needs are expanding the scope of industrial radiography equipment in the Americas, APAC, and Europe. The Americas region has a complex regulatory landscape with varying requirements across countries and industries. The U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A), Environmental Protection Agency (EPA), and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) are some of the regulatory authorities in the region that introduce rules and regulations associated with the manufacturing, commercialization, and usage of several products and services. The expanding industrial sectors, such as manufacturing, automotive, electronics, healthcare, and construction, contribute to the increasing demand for industrial radiography equipment in Asia-Pacific to ensure compliance with quality, safety, and environmental standards. The increase in oil & gas exploration activities in the EMEA, particularly Saudi Arabia, Iraq, Kuwait, and Iran, supports the deployment of industrial radiography equipment in the region. The expanding oil & gas industry in the Middle East and Africa is expected to elevate the need for industrial radiography equipment in EMEA.

Nordic Inspekt Group AB to aquire Swedish non-destructive testing (NDT) company Trygg Inspection AB
The Nordic Inspekt Group AB acquired Trygg Inspection AB, a Swedish non-destructive testing (NDT) provider. The addition of Trygg Inspection's expertise and resources can help Nordic Inspekt Group achieve its goal of providing superior service across a variety of industries. [Published On: 2023-04-03]
Waygate Technologies Launches Major Upgrade for Krautkrämer USM 100, Adding Industry-First Features
Waygate Technologies, a division of Baker Hughes, launched a major upgrade to the Krautkramer USM 100 industrial radiography equipment. This new version brings many advanced features, such as increased imaging control and faster image processing time. It also offers improved safety capabilities by allowing users to detect wear and tear on their equipment before they become too severe. The upgraded USM 100 is an invaluable tool to help operators ensure their radiography process remains efficient and effective. [Published On: 2023-02-22]
Scanna-MSC Portable X-ray Product Line
Scanna MSC Ltd launched a new line of portable X-ray equipment designed for industrial non-destructive testing. This new technology provides operators with improved safety and greater deployment and use flexibility. The product line also includes advanced features to help increase accuracy, reduce costs, and simplify operations. [Published On: 2023-02-15]

Definition & Types of Industrial Radiography:
Industrial radiography is a non-invasive testing method that involves the use of X-ray or gamma radiation to inspect and analyze the internal condition of metallic and composite components. The technology is employed to examine the quality, thickness, and structural integrity of materials and identify potential defects such as cracks, corrosion, and improper welding. There are two forms of industrial radiography equipment: X-ray and Gamma-ray.
Applications of Industrial Radiography in the Oil & Gas Industry:
The oil & gas sector depends on functional equipment to ensure the continuity of their operations. Radiography is used to inspect crucial components like pipelines, platforms, and pressure vessels for faults, defects, corrosion, and cracking, which are issues that can lead to unexpected shutdowns or accidents. This makes X-ray and gamma technology a necessary component in ensuring that companies maintain compliance with safety procedures such as American Petroleum Institute (API) and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) guidelines.
Importance of Industrial Radiography Technology:
Industrial radiography equipment is vital to the success of the oil & gas industry as it allows technicians and engineers to obtain an inside view of complicated structures and assess the structural integrity of complex systems. The ability to collect this data is invaluable in developing a maintenance, repair, and overall operation strategy for oil & gas facility owners. Radiography equipment increases the lifespan of expensive equipment by detecting unseen faults and defects that are not visually visible.
Trends & Developments in Industrial Radiography Equipment:
Despite being several decades old, industrial radiography technology has evolved owing to industrial advancements. Portable and handheld devices have made it easier to get real-time results and significantly reduced wait times for results with high-definition images that allow for quicker and more accurate decision-making. Other advancements involve computer-aided NDT simulations, robotics, and automated inspection systems that provide more comprehensive data.
Current and Future State of Industrial Radiography in the Oil & Gas Sector:
The trend for more oil and gas drilling in remote locations where critical components may be subjected to higher stress levels increases the necessity for inspection technology. With that, the value of radiography technology continues to increase each year. The demand for inspection technology is expected to go up as aging infrastructure across the globe needs repair and updates.
Industrial radiography equipment is an essential component to the success of oil & gas exploration and production activities. Technology plays a vital role in detecting potential faults and defects that can negatively impact operations, revenue, and health and safety. As the oil & gas sector continues to expand in new regions and demand for inspection technology increases, the scope, and importance of industrial radiography equipment will only continue to grow. Advancements in radiography technology will enable oil & gas enterprises to operate more efficiently, safely, and sustainably, ensuring that their operations remain compliant with universal safety guidelines.
